By now we’ve all seen or heard that Woyshners Flower Market opened in the Hotel Lafayette. As much as it’s satisfying knowing that another flower business has opened downtown, it’s also of great interest to know how Woyshners is doing out of the gate.
A couple of weeks ago I stopped in to pick up a bouquet of flowers, and while I was there I got a chance to meet the General Manager, David Keller. First, let me say how impressive the displays are at Woyshners – the ambiance reflects that of the building. Big walk-in coolers, plenty of natural light, lots of display space and access points from the sidewalk and the lobby. Everywhere you look there are flower arrangements, vases, cards… so much to choose from without being overwhelming. I was able to pick up a simple bouquet (that surprisingly lasted a couple of weeks) for a great price and would not hesitate to head back again when inspiration strikes. After I got home I decided to send David a quick Q&A regarding the initial days in business:
Who is your primary customer at the downtown location?
Local business, workers, local residents, and visitors to town.
Are you seeing walking traffic, or more destination-driven traffic?
Both walk-in traffic and destination traffic.
What is selling the best so far?
Our unique fresh arrangements, bouquets, and gifts.
What has surprised you most about the business at this location?
Overwhelming positive response to the need for our floral business in the local area.
Why is this business location different from your other location?
It was designed in a trendy, upbeat fashion to accomodate the downtown corridor.
Are all of the businesses at Hotel Lafayette working together as planned?
Yes, and as a result, our wedding bookings are blooming.
